Six weeks after Airis Labs exited stealth with $60M and a new category name, we tested 20 buyer-intent queries across ChatGPT, Claude, and Gemini — the platforms defense CTOs, CIOs, and AI program managers actually use to research vendors. Airis Labs was cited on 1 of 60 responses (1.7%). Palantir Maven Smart System was cited on 22. “User-Generated Field Intelligence” — the category Airis created — appeared in zero responses across all three platforms.
The findings below come from Xtrusio, an AI visibility audit system built specifically for B2B buyer-intent testing. Every citation was verified by running 20 real prospect queries across three generative AI platforms.
Queries were written from the perspective of Combatant Command CTOs, federal law enforcement CIOs, and State National Guard J6 leaders — the exact profiles who evaluate defense AI platforms during procurement research.
Airis Labs created a category name — “User-Generated Field Intelligence” — that appears zero times across 60 AI responses.
When a Combatant Command CTO asks ChatGPT, Claude, or Gemini for the best AI platform to process user-generated video during operations, the answer is Palantir Maven Smart System (cited 22 times), Anduril Lattice (9 times), or Axon Fusus (6 times). Airis was cited once — on the single question that explicitly asked about the Oracle Defense Ecosystem. On the other 19 buyer questions, AI has no representation that the UGFI category exists. That is a category-creation problem, not a marketing tone problem.

The Triple-Platform Silence
Where Airis loses to Palantir on Claude, Gemini, and 19 of 20 ChatGPT queries
The 20-query audit produced a consistent pattern: when a defense buyer asks an AI platform about video intelligence, the answer is Palantir. On some questions the answer is Anduril, Axon Fusus, or Leidos AIMES. On zero questions — across two of the three major AI platforms — is the answer Airis Labs. The single ChatGPT citation came from an Oracle-specific question and did not surface the UGFI category. Three representative queries below show how the loss compounds.
“What AI platforms help military intelligence analysts process large volumes of unstructured video from disparate sources during active operations?”
“Which AI intelligence platforms integrate with the Oracle Defense Ecosystem or similar accredited government cloud infrastructure?”
“What AI platforms are best for processing high-volume video ISR feeds during real-world combat operations rather than in lab environments?”
A SOCPAC CTO, a CBP CIO, and a State Guard J6 walk into ChatGPT, Claude, and Gemini and ask the same question about video intelligence. All three walk out with the same answer: Palantir Maven Smart System. Airis Labs’s $60M Series B, three co-founders with Palantir + IDF pedigree, SOCCENT deployment, and Oracle Defense Ecosystem membership — none of it currently appears in the AI conversation those buyers are having during procurement research.
